What to Expect During a Doctor Consultation
During a doctor consultation, patients typically engage in a thorough dialogue with their healthcare provider. This includes discussing symptoms, medical history, and any medications currently being taken. Expect to undergo a physical examination relevant to your presenting concerns, which may lead to diagnostic tests if necessary. An open dialogue ensures that the physician understands your health context, and it is crucial for the patient to express any worries or symptoms they are experiencing.

Identifying Common Mental Health Issues
Common mental health conditions include anxiety disorders, depression, bipolar disorder, and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). It's essential to be vigilant about the signs and symptoms of these disorders, such as persistent sadness, withdrawal from social activities, changes in sleeping habits, and difficulty concentrating. Early identification is crucial for effective intervention.
Effective Treatment Options for Mental Health
Treatment options for mental health conditions vary based on individual needs but often include therapy, medication, lifestyle changes, and support groups. Psychotherapy, such as c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), has proven to be effective for many mental health issues. Collaboration with healthcare providers can lead to a comprehensive treatment plan tailored to individual circumstances.

Understanding Your Health Insurance Plan
Knowing the specifics of your health insurance plan can save you time and money. Each plan offers different levels of coverage, including which services are covered, out-of-pocket costs, copays, and deductibles. Taking the time to review your policy thoroughly can help you utilize your benefits effectively.
Strategies for Minimizing Healthcare Costs
Patients can take proactive steps to minimize their healthcare costs by utilizing in-network providers, exploring preventive services that are typically covered, and staying informed about available financial assistance programs. Effective communication with healthcare providers about costs can also yield significant savings.
What is Covered Under Different Insurance Policies?
Different insurance policies cover varying services such as emergency care, preventive services, hospital stays, and prescription drugs. Understanding what is included and excluded in your policy will help you anticipate and plan for healthcare expenses effectively. This awareness fosters a sense of control and preparedness in managing health needs.
